    I've had this unit for about a year now. It washes really well—no complaints there. But the drying process is extremely slow, even for small loads. It’s not uncommon for a cycle to take several hours, which defeats the convenience of an all-in-one setup. There’s also a small but persistent drip underneath the machine, likely due to condensation buildup from the ventless dryer. Not a huge leak, but definitely something to watch out for. Another issue: lint doesn’t collect well and seems to go right through the washer drain. That’s created a much higher risk of clogs in my plumbing, meaning I’ve had to be more proactive about clearing the drains than I was with traditional machines. Overall, it's a sleek, space-saving option with great washing power—but be prepared for high maintenance and long drying times.

      Hi, Nihcole. Thank you for reaching out about your LG Wash Combo (WM6998HBA) model. We understand the importance of having both the wash and dry functions working smoothly.

      Your unit is designed to collect lint internally, so seeing very little in the external lint trap can be normal. However, reduced drying performance can happen when airflow or sensor readings are affected. One helpful step is to run the Dry Sensor Calibration on your model. This allows the unit to relearn moisture levels and can noticeably improve drying results. For morehelp, visit https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=y6ZpcvjFcvo. For the LCD screen glitch, start with a full power reset by unplugging the unit for 20–30 seconds, which you’ve already done. If the problem persists, ensure the outlet is grounded, and the washer is plugged directly into the wall, not a power strip, to stabilize the display.     Great decision. We didn’t really know how well we would like the unit. We liked how it would fit in a tight utility closet and the energy saving features. We just load it up and return in roughly 2-3 hrs. All done. Saves time as we don’t have to worry about switching the clothes from one unit to the other. Consider the down time of when you are not around or forget to switch from washer to dryer. If you are really concerned about time. Buy another unit (wait for a great sale as we did). Two loads completely done in 2-3 hrs. The clothes feel and smell fresh. They are also not over dried due to excessive heat. They actually feel slightly moist, but still dry if you know what I mean. Just make sure you keep the both filters clean (easy) and you shouldn’t have a problem. Very pleased and happy. Highly recommended.

      We understand your inquiry about the long drying times. With an all-in-one unit that uses a ventless heat pump, one factor that can often impact drying performance is the size of the load and the thickness of the fabric. For heavy or bulky items like towels, we recommend selecting the "Normal" cycle with the "More Dry" or "Max Dry" level, and ensuring the load size is slightly smaller than a full wash load to allow proper air circulation.
